#b98ee4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b98ee4 is composed of 72.5% red, 55.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.9% cyan, 37.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 72.5%. #b98ee4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#731dc9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

● #b98ee4 color description : Very soft violet.
The hexadecimal color #b98ee4 has RGB values of R:185, G:142,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 12160740.
